Bitnami Pootle is an online translation management tool with translation interface. It is written in the Python programming language using the Django framework and is free software originally developed and released by Translate.org.za in 2004. It was further developed as part of the WordForge project and the African Network for Localization and is now maintained by Translate.org.za. Pootle is intended for use by free software translators but is usable in other situations. Its main focus is on localization of applications' graphical user interfaces as opposed to document translation. Pootle makes use of the Translate Toolkit for manipulating translation files. The Translate Toolkit also offers offline. Some of Pootle's features include terminology extraction, translation memory, glossary management and matching, goal creation, and user management.
